Changsha Jinxia Economic Development Zone attracts five investment projects

On a recent investment promotion conference held for Changsha city's Jinxia Economic Development Zone, five logistics project agreements were signed with a total contract value of CNY2.15 billion, Xinhua reports.

Jinxia Economic Development Zone covers an area of 52.3 square kilometres, has convenient access to waterway, ground and air transport. The facility has attracted more than half of the top 10 logistics enterprises in Hunan province to set up branches there.

There are 32 logistics companies who have opened offices in the development zone, bringing a throughput of 5.1 million tonnes to the facility, generating a core business revenue of CNY4 billion (US$628.9 billion). Jinxia Economic Development Zone has become the largest of such kind of facilities in China.
